Following its $55 billion acquisition by a consortium including Saudi Arabia's Private Investment Fund, Electronic Arts is reportedly planning mass layoffs to manage significant debt. The publisher has informed debt investors of plans to cut $700 million in annual costs, including $170 million in organizational efficiencies, to service approximately $1.8 billion in annual interest payments.
